4 Colmore Street, Bolton, BL2 3AN is a freehold semi-detached property built between 1930-1949. The property offers approximately 850 square feet of living space. In this location, properties of similar size usually have two bedrooms.

The estimated current market value of the property is £110,404 , which equates to approximately £130 per square foot. It was last sold on 25 Sep 2015 for £63,000. Since then, the value has increased by £47,404, representing a 75.2% increase, or approximately 7.4% per year.

The current estimated value of £110,404 is:

  • 36.4% higher than the average property price on Colmore Street
  • 20.2% higher than the average in the BL2 3AN postcode area
  • and 55.5% lower than the average price for Bolton as a whole

Based on EPC inspection history, this property has been mostly owner-occupied (2 out of 3 inspections). This suggests the property has typically been lived in by its owners, which often reflects longer-term residency and more consistent maintenance.

At the most recent EPC inspection on 29 March 2025, the property was recorded as rented.

EPC Summary

4 Colmore Street, Bolton, Greater Manchester, BL2 3AN has an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) rating of C, based on the latest assessment carried out on 29 Mar 2025.

This property uses a gas-fired boiler and radiators, connected to the mains gas supply, as its main heating source. Hot water is provided from main heating system. The windows are fully double glazed.

The previous EPC assessment was conducted on 30 Mar 2015. The rating of C remains the same, but the energy efficiency score improved by 1.4%.

Since the previous assessment, several changes were observed:

  • The roof construction or insulation changed from pitched, 300 mm loft insulation to pitched, 200 mm loft insulation, changing energy efficiency from very good to good.
  • The wall energy efficiency changing from good to average, with the construction or insulation remaining cavity wall, filled cavity.
  • The lighting was changed from low energy lighting in 89% of fixed outlets to low energy lighting in all fixed outlets, with no change in efficiency (very good).
